Course Description

Medality (formerly MRI Online)’s most recent addition to the course catalogue is MRI Mastery Series: PI-RADS 2.1. In March 2019, the ACR provided updated criteria for PI-RADS designations. Join Dr. Stephen J. Pomeranz as he dives into the changes, revisions and new additions to the classification system as compared to his previous lecture on PI-RADS 2.0. In addition to Dr. Pomeranz, Dr. John Feller (Desert Medical Imaging) joins this Mastery Series for a guest case review.
